Block 1562306

0x82e59d379e04bbca949524c456a3877bc4d6ef255b20ee4851be78209e7b795b
Transactions2
Height1562306
Confirmations18855423
TimestampSun, 22 May 2016 06:02:49 UTC
Size (bytes)773
Version
Merkle Root
Nonce0x7e64495bdb2a8315
Bits
Difficulty0x23a23adcc00f

Transactions

Fee: 0.000628548340623 ETC
18855423 Confirmations1.1380407626637 ETC
Fee: 0.000620101406505 ETC
18855423 Confirmations1.0008772143149372 ETC